Purple is the colour of considered extravagance. Not as immediately demanding as red, not as cool as blue — purple sits at the intersection of the two, absorbing both their power and their calm. In wallpaper, it can whisper in pale lavender or command a room in deep plum. Either way, it is never forgettable.
Purple has historically been the colour of royalty, spirituality, and creativity — associations that still linger in the way a purple room feels. Deep purple creates a sense of enclosure and drama that no other colour replicates. Light lavender creates something entirely opposite: airy, meditative, and feminine without being sweet. The trick with purple in interiors is understanding that it shifts dramatically based on the light, making sampling non-negotiable.

Pro Tip
Deep plum and aubergine function as sophisticated neutrals in the same way that navy and forest green do. Against them, other colours pop. Don't be afraid to use dark purple as a background that makes everything placed in front of it look more considered and more expensive.
Style Guide
Purple bedrooms sleep well. The colour is calming without being as cool as blue, and it has an inherent luxury that transforms a bedroom from functional to restorative. Deep plum for maximum drama; soft lavender for maximum calm.
Jewel-toned purple in a dining room is one of the great underused ideas in interior design. By candlelight, deep purple walls activate the gold in the flatware and the warmth in the faces around the table. Every dinner feels like an occasion.
Small square footage means the impact-per-pound is enormous. Powder rooms and bathrooms are perfect places for bold purple — you only need a few sheets of wallpaper to create a completely transformed room that guests remember.
In a living room, purple works best as a single feature wall behind the main sofa. It adds depth and focus to the room without overwhelming the space where people spend extended time. Let it anchor without dominating.
